site stats

Dim i vba

Web1 day ago · In VBA, I would like to create a 2D array whose values can't be known at compile time. Dim symbols As Object Set symbols = CreateObject ("System.Collections.ArrayList") Dim dictionary As Object Set dictionary = CreateObject ("Scripting.Dictionary") Dim entries As Integer entries = dictionary.Count Dim sheet … WebThe VBA Int data type is used to store whole numbers (no decimal values). However as we’ll see below, the Integer values must fall within the range ‑32768 to 32768. To declare an …

VBA Int / Integer Data Type (Dim Variable) - Automate …

WebInitialize Arrays. You can assign values to a static array in the following way. Sub StaticArray () 'declare the array with an LBound value of 1 and an UBound value of 4 Dim IntA (1 to 4) as Integer 'initialise the array IntA (1) = 10 IntA (2) = 20 IntA (3) = 30 IntA (4) = 40 'show the result of position 2 of the array in the immediate window ... WebUse DIM Statement in VBA. Type the keyword “Dim” at the start. After that, enter the name of the variable that you want to use. Next, you need to use the word “as” and you’ll get an instant list of data types. In the end, choose the data type that you want to assign to the variable. As I said when you declare a variable you need to ... statistics of schizophrenia in us https://lconite.com

VBA ThisWorkbook (Current Excel File) - Excel Champs

WebApr 15, 2024 · Application.EnableEvents = False とし、クリア時にchangeイベントが発生しないようにします。. そして、最後に、Application.EnableEvents =True とし、元に戻します。. VBA. 1 Private Sub Worksheet_Change (ByVal Target As Range) 2 Dim r As Range 3 Application.EnableEvents = False 4 Set r = Target 5 If Target ... WebThe VBA Long data type is used to store very long data values (-2,147,483,648 to 2,147,483,648). It can only store whole numbers (with no decimal places). To declare an Long variable, you use the Dim Statement (short for Dimension): Dim lngA as Long. Then, to assign a value to a variable, simply use the equal sign: statistics of sensory processing disorder

Declaring variable workbook / Worksheet vba - Stack …

Category:How do I specify a range in Excel VBA? – JanetPanic.com

Tags:Dim i vba

Dim i vba

VBA For Loop - A Complete Guide - Excel Macro Mastery

WebIf you only want the variables to last the lifetime of the function, use Dim (short for Dimension) inside the function or sub to declare the variables: WebNov 8, 2024 · Select Tools->References from the Visual Basic menu. Find Microsoft Scripting Runtime in the list and place a check in the box beside it. We declare a …

Dim i vba

Did you know?

WebIn VBA, you can use the ThisWorkbook property to refer to the workbook where you are writing the code. When you use it, you get access to all the properties and methods of the current workbook. ... Sub vba_thisworkbook() Dim myWB As Workbook Set myWB = ThisWorkbook With myWB .Activate .Sheets(1).Activate .Range("A1") = Now .Save … WebFeb 19, 2014 · Dim is often found at the beginning of macro codes and has the following format: The variable name can be anything you want as long as it is one word and does not match the name of any VBA function, class, or accessor (so you couldn’t name your variable Worksheet or Sub). The other part of a dimension statement is spelling out the Variable …

Use the Dim statement at the module or procedure level to declare the data type of a variable. For example, the following statement declares a variable as an Integer. VB Dim NumberOfEmployees As Integer Also use a Dim statement to declare the object type of a variable. The following declares a variable for a new … See more Dim [ WithEvents ] varname [ ( [ subscripts ] ) ] [ As [ New ] type ] [ , [ WithEvents ] varname [ ( [ subscripts ] ) ] [ As [ New ] type ]] . . . The … See more This example shows the Dim statement used to declare variables. It also shows the Dim statement used to declare arrays. The default lower bound for array subscripts is 0 and can be overridden at the module level by … See more Variables declared with Dim at the module level are available to all procedures within the module. At the procedure level, variables are … See more WebApr 6, 2024 · Dim irow As Integer . Dim EmployeeName As String . Dim EmployeeID As Double . Dim JobTitle As String . Dim CurrentBaseSalary As Double . Dim IncreasePercent As Double . Dim NewBaseSalary As Double . Dim FileName As String . Dim CheckNewBaseSalary As Double . Worksheets("Master Merit").Select . irow = 15 . Do …

WebHere’s the syntax we’ll use: Sub getNames () Dim firstName As String. End Sub. Let’s go over that one step at a time. “Dim firstName As String.”. Dim is short for “Dimension,” … WebSub TestDynamicArray () 'declare the array Dim intA () As Integer ReDim intA (2) 'populate the array with numbers intA (0) = 2 intA (1) = 5 intA (2) = 9 'show the number in position …

Web2 hours ago · Add a comment. 1. Dim is short for Dimension and is used in VBA and VB6 to declare local variables. Set on the other hand, has nothing to do with variable declarations. The Set keyword is used to assign an object variable to a new object. Hope that clarifies the difference for you.

WebBy using Preserve in VBA, we can store the value in ReDim. For this, we will add Preserve after ReDim in VBA Codeas shown below. Code: Sub UsingReDim () Dim A () As Integer ReDim A (2) A (0) = 1 A (1) = 2 A (2) … statistics of sexual offencesWebApr 6, 2024 · Visual Basic Macro in Excel has stopped working (I'm assuming because of an upgrade) ... Dim UserPath As String: UserPath = Environ("USERPROFILE") Dim rawDate As Date: rawDate = Sheets("Input").Range("G6").Value Dim rDate As String: rDate = Format(rawDate, "d mmmm yyyy") Dim rYear As String: rYear = Year(rawDate) ... statistics of selling iphone 6sWebApr 10, 2024 · Sub 跨工作簿批量生成模版工作表 () '首先打开模版工作簿和目标工作簿,并将模版工作表复制目标工作簿. Dim wb1 As Workbook, wb2 As Workbook. Dim i As … statistics of servant leadershipWeb1 day ago · Dim tFileName As String ' Filename for the output presentation. Dim lVisibleSlides As Long ' Total number of visible slides to export. If Not oSld.SlideShowTransition.Hidden Then lVisibleSlides = lVisibleSlides + 1. If MsgBox ("Depending on the number of visible slides to export and the size " & _. statistics of second marriage divorce rateWebThe Standard VBA For Loop. The For loop is slower than the For Each loop. The For loop can go through a selection of items e.g. 5 to 10. The For loop can read items in reverse e.g. 10 to 1. The For loop is not as neat to write as the For Each Loop especially with nested loops. To exit a For loop use Exit For. statistics of sexual assault in the armyWebWhat is the VBA DIM Statement? VBA DIM statement stands for “declare” that you must use when you need to declare a variable. When you use it, it tells VBA that you are declaring … statistics of shgs in indiaWebApr 5, 2024 · Visual Basic Macro in Excel has stopped working (I'm assuming because of an upgrade) ... Dim UserPath As String: UserPath = Environ("USERPROFILE") Dim … statistics of self esteem in adolescents